THE BRONX
![Page 3: The 5 Boroughs of NYC](https://reader033.vdocuments.site/reader033/viewer/2022051708/58847c3c1a28ab5e248b729f/html5/thumbnails/3.jpg)
The Bronx is NYC's northernmostborough and is home to the Bronx Zoo,
Yankee Stadium, and the BotanicalGardens. It has a population of over 1.4million and spans 42.47 square miles.

BROOKLYN
![Page 5: The 5 Boroughs of NYC](https://reader033.vdocuments.site/reader033/viewer/2022051708/58847c3c1a28ab5e248b729f/html5/thumbnails/5.jpg)
Brooklyn connects to Manhattan via theiconic Brooklyn Bridge and is home toConey Island, a beachfront amusement
park of sorts. Within its 69.5 squaremiles, it houses over 2.5 million people.

MANHATTAN
![Page 7: The 5 Boroughs of NYC](https://reader033.vdocuments.site/reader033/viewer/2022051708/58847c3c1a28ab5e248b729f/html5/thumbnails/7.jpg)
Home to the Empire State Building,Broadway, and Times Square, Manhattan
is NYC's most densely populatedborough with over 1.6 million people
living within its 22.82 square mile limits.

QUEENS
![Page 9: The 5 Boroughs of NYC](https://reader033.vdocuments.site/reader033/viewer/2022051708/58847c3c1a28ab5e248b729f/html5/thumbnails/9.jpg)
Located on Long Island, Queens hostedthe 1964 World's Fair and hosts the U.S.Open each year. It is home to the Mets,and its population of almost 2.3 million
covers over 108 square miles.

STATEN ISLAND
![Page 11: The 5 Boroughs of NYC](https://reader033.vdocuments.site/reader033/viewer/2022051708/58847c3c1a28ab5e248b729f/html5/thumbnails/11.jpg)
Once you've travelled via the Staten IslandFerry, you can visit the Staten Island Zoo& Staten Island Museum during your stay.
With a population of only 472,000, itcovers 57.92 square miles.
